Skip to content
This repository was archived by the owner on Feb 1, 2025. It is now read-only.

Commit c07c4a7

Browse files
committed
Switched to netstandrad2.0.
1 parent 77e13c9 commit c07c4a7

File tree

4 files changed

+6
-5
lines changed

4 files changed

+6
-5
lines changed

NuGet/linq2db.EntityFrameworkCore.nuspec

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@
1414
<projectUrl>https://github.com/linq2db/linq2db.EntityFrameworkCore</projectUrl>
1515
<license type="file">MIT-LICENSE.txt</license>
1616
<dependencies>
17-
<group targetFramework=".NETStandard2.1">
17+
<group targetFramework=".NETStandard2.0">
1818
<dependency id="Microsoft.EntityFrameworkCore.Relational" version="3.1.3" />
1919
<dependency id="linq2db" version="3.0.0-preview.2" />
2020
</group>

Source/LinqToDB.EntityFrameworkCore/EFCoreMetadataReader.cs

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-64,7 +64,7 @@ static bool CompareProperty(MemberInfo property, MemberInfo memberInfo)
6464
if (property == memberInfo)
6565
return true;
6666

67-
if (memberInfo.DeclaringType.IsAssignableFrom(property.DeclaringType)
67+
if (memberInfo.DeclaringType?.IsAssignableFrom(property.DeclaringType) == true
6868
&& memberInfo.Name == property.Name
6969
&& memberInfo.MemberType == property.MemberType
7070
&& memberInfo.GetMemberType() == property.GetMemberType())
@@ -74,7 +74,8 @@ static bool CompareProperty(MemberInfo property, MemberInfo memberInfo)
7474

7575
return false;
7676
}
77-
77+
78+
[System.Diagnostics.CodeAnalysis.SuppressMessage("Usage", "EF1001:Internal EF Core API usage.", Justification = "<Pending>")]
7879
static bool CompareProperty(IProperty property, MemberInfo memberInfo)
7980
{
8081
return CompareProperty(property.GetIdentifyingMemberInfo(), memberInfo);

Source/LinqToDB.EntityFrameworkCore/LinqToDBForEFToolsImplDefault.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-750,7 +750,7 @@ Expression LocalTransform(Expression e)
750750

751751
var propName = (string)EvaluateExpression(methodCall.Arguments[1]);
752752
var param = Expression.Parameter(methodCall.Method.GetGenericArguments()[0], "e");
753-
var propPath = propName.Split('.', StringSplitOptions.RemoveEmptyEntries);
753+
var propPath = propName.Split(new[] {'.'}, StringSplitOptions.RemoveEmptyEntries);
754754
var prop = (Expression)param;
755755
for (int i = 0; i < propPath.Length; i++)
756756
{

Source/LinqToDB.EntityFrameworkCore/linq2db.EntityFrameworkCore.csproj

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33
<Import Project="..\..\Build\linq2db.Default.props" />
44

55
<PropertyGroup>
6-
<TargetFramework>netstandard2.1</TargetFramework>
6+
<TargetFramework>netstandard2.0</TargetFramework>
77
<RootNamespace>LinqToDB.EntityFrameworkCore</RootNamespace>
88
<DocumentationFile>bin\$(Configuration)\$(TargetFramework)\linq2db.EntityFrameworkCore.xml</DocumentationFile>
99
</PropertyGroup>

0 commit comments

Comments
 (0)